Occupation and risk of malignant pleural mesothelioma: A case-control study in Spain

Abstract

Insights

Occupational asbestos exposure significantly increases malignant pleural mesothelioma risk. A substantial portion of cases, however, stem from non-occupational asbestos sources like domestic or environmental exposure.

Background:

  • The link between asbestos exposure and mesothelioma is established.
  • Undiagnosed asbestos exposure may affect many individuals.
  • Identifying asbestos exposure sources is crucial for public health.

Purpose of the Study:

  • To quantify the risk of malignant pleural mesothelioma from occupational asbestos exposure.
  • To investigate the role of asbestos exposure intensity and probability.
  • To explore non-occupational asbestos exposure as a cause of mesothelioma.

Main Methods:

  • A case-control study involving 132 mesothelioma patients and 257 controls in Spain (1993-1996).
  • Detailed occupational histories were collected and assessed by industrial hygienists.
  • Exposure probability and intensity were evaluated to determine risk.

Main Results:

  • High probability and intensity of occupational asbestos exposure showed significantly increased odds ratios for mesothelioma.
  • A clear dose-response relationship was observed for both exposure probability and intensity.
  • 62% of mesothelioma cases in this population were attributable to occupational asbestos exposure.

Conclusions:

  • Occupational asbestos exposure is a confirmed major risk factor for pleural mesothelioma.
  • A significant proportion of mesothelioma cases lack identified occupational exposure.
  • Domestic and environmental asbestos exposure are likely contributors to mesothelioma incidence.
